"""This is the docstring for the example.py module.  Modules names should
have short, all-lowercase names.  The module name may have underscores if
this improves readability.

Every module should have a docstring at the very top of the file.  The
module's docstring may extend over multiple lines.  If your docstring does
extend over multiple lines, the closing three quotation marks must be on
a line by itself, preferably preceeded by a blank line.

"""

import os                      # standard library imports first

import numpy as np             # related third party imports next
import scipy as sp             # imports should be at the top of the module
import matplotlib as mpl       # imports should usually be on separate lines

def foo(var1, var2, long_var_name='hi') :
    """One-line summary or signature.

    Several sentences providing an extended description. You can put
    text in mono-spaced type like so: ``var``.

    Parameters
    ----------
    var1 : array_like
        Array_like means all those objects -- lists, nested lists, etc. --
        that can be converted to an array.
    var2 : integer
        Write out the full type
    long_variable_name : {'hi', 'ho'}, optional
        Choices in brackets, default first when optional.

    Returns
    -------
    named : type
        Explanation
    list
        Explanation
    of
        Explanation
    outputs
        even more explaining

    Other Parameters
    ----------------
    only_seldom_used_keywords : type
        Explanation
    common_parametrs_listed_above : type
        Explanation

    See Also
    --------    
    otherfunc : relationship (optional)
    newfunc : relationship (optional)

    Notes
    -----
    Notes about the implementation algorithm (if needed).

    This can have multiple paragraphs as can all sections.

    Examples
    --------
    examples in doctest format

    >>> a=[1,2,3]
    >>> [x + 3 for x in a]
    [4, 5, 6]

    """

    pass
